Chamber pitching program
SAINT JOHNS COUNTY – The St. Johns County Chamber of Commerce is partnering with the JAX Chamber to bring a third cohort of an exciting opportunity for entrepreneurs in St. Johns County. Inspired by the JAX Bridges (www.jaxbridges.com) program, “The Pitch Factory,” will help businesses move to the next level by helping to develop and refine their value proposition.
At the conclusion of the program, entrepreneurs will have the opportunity to meet with key leaders from large organizations to share their value proposition. Participants will also receive valuable feedback and will feel prepared to earn new business.
The free course will meet on Thursdays from 9-11 a.m. on Oct. 24, Oct. 31, Nov. 7, Nov. 14, Nov. 21, Dec. 5 and Dec. 12 (Note the skip of Nov. 28—Happy Thanksgiving) at the St. Johns County Chamber of Commerce’s new office at 100 South Park Blvd, Suite 405, St. Augustine, Fl 32086.
